Foothills Explorer Tour From Denver

Overview
Aspire Tours specializes in dynamic and hand-crafted sightseeing adventures for small groups in the Colorado Rockies. Our local five star guides design immersive experiences to help you create meaningful moments with people and places.

Explore Colorado in its greatest beauty on a half day tour to Red Rocks Amphitheater and the foothills of the Rockies. Disconnect for a few hours and enjoy driving along the scenic Lariat Loop in an upscale vehicle that has panoramic views for miles. Stand high atop Lookout Mountain breathing in the fresh mountain air and taking in Colorado’s 300 days of sunshine.

What To Expect
1
Denver Union Station
Pick up location
2
Red Rocks Park and Amphitheatre
Enjoy exploring one of the most iconic music venues in the world.
3
Morrison
Scenic canyon drive
4
Lariat Loop National Scenic Byway
National Scenic Byway.
5
Evergreen
Coffee and bathroom break
6
Lookout Mountain
Lookout Mountain is a foothill on the eastern flank of the Front Range of the Rocky Mountains.
7
Buffalo Bill Museum and Grave
Stop for views and optional visit of the grave
8
Golden
Pass through the historic western town
9
Denver Mountain Parks
Conservation area
